Four killed in Kenya stampede
NAIROBI, Oct 20: Four women died in a stampede in western Kenya Friday after a crowd panicked when people mistook the effect of tea spilt on a fire for tear gas, police said. The incident in the town of Kericho happened outside a stadium where President William Ruto was due to deliver a national day speech several hours' later. A woman selling tea accidentally spilled it into a fire, as people waited in the early hours to enter the stadium. "There was a stampede caused by a lady who was selling tea outside the stadium who accidentally spilled hot tea in the fire near gate C along the public road," according to a police report. — AFP
Meloni announces separation from partner
ROME, Oct 20: Italian Prime Minister Giorgia Meloni announced Friday she was separating from her partner, the father of her daughter, after he was recorded making sleazy comments and seemingly admitting an affair. "My relationship with Andrea Giambruno, which lasted almost ten years, ends here," Meloni wrote in a message on social media, saying their paths "have diverged for some time". The announcement comes after Giambruno, a television presenter, was caught making overtly sexual and sexist comments to female colleagues off-air on the sidelines of his talk show "Diario del giorno" (Daily diary) on the Rete 4 commercial station. — AFP

Two dead as storm batters Scotland
BRECHIN, Oct 20: Two people died and families were trapped in flooded homes in Scotland on Friday as Storm Babet moved east after pounding Ireland. The UK's Met Office issued a rare red severe weather warning for parts of eastern Scotland with "exceptional rainfall" of up to 22 centimetres (8.6 inches) forecast for Friday and Saturday. Police said the body of a 57-year-old woman had been recovered after she was swept into a river in the county of Angus on Thursday afternoon. A second person also died in Angus on Thursday evening after a falling tree hit the van the 56-year-old was driving. — AFP
